A Serious Man

A Serious Man is a 2009 film directed by the Coen brothers, set in 1967 Minnesota. The story centers on a Jewish man experiencing significant professional and personal setbacks, prompting existential inquiries regarding his beliefs. The narrative explores themes of frustration and doubt within a specific historical context.

Chaplin

Chaplin is a 1992 biographical film chronicling the life of silent film star Charlie Chaplin. The production, directed by Richard Attenborough, depicts key periods in Chaplin’s career and personal relationships, featuring performances from Robert Downey Jr. and Geraldine Chaplin. It explores the formative years of the iconic comedic performer.
